    Hello friends and welcome to my review of the Argus G2 Mini pod from Voopoo. The Argus G2 Mini has a internal 1200mAh battery and a power output of 30 watts max, you will not be able to adjust wattage though because the device has a fixed power per pod being used. There are no buttons on this device but there is a adjustable airflow control by way of a slider. The pod in this kit is compatible with all Argus devices.     FIRST IMPRESSIONS


    This is a very simple device and so is it's packaging being a box with the device and only pod already installed in it wrapped and sealed in a plastic bag along with the user manual that is a pamphlet in different languages.

    I'm surprised there is only one pod in this kit, I think there should be 2. Picking the device up I found it to be rather lightweight and it should be being aluminum. I looked for a fire or power button but found none so turning the device completely off is a no go.

    I really like the fact that the pod is side fill and can be filled without removal. I am also happy Voopoo lightly tinted the pod for a easy glance to see juice levels.

    The first order of testing was to fully charge the device that uses a bottom USB-C charge port, it didn't take very long for the device to become fully charged.

    When charging the little LED battery indicator flashes slowly, if your almost depleted on battery life the color will be red then switch to white the closer it gets to being fully charged, once fully charged the flashing light will become solid and turn off letting you know charging is complete.

    The bottom also has RGB lights that illuminate when vaping of installing a pod, these lights can be turned off though by vaping 3 quick vapes. To turn them on again is done the same way.


    20240522_103845.jpg


    20240522_102502.jpg



    Having side fill is great especially because the pod can be filled without removal from the device, the fill port opening is large but pay attention at the end of your fill, a air bubble can arise sometimes causing a backup of juice entering the lightly tinted pod. This pod connects like most do with magnets, these magnets are fairly strong and keep the pod attached very securely.

    Airflow adjustment is done via a slide control that also contains a dedicated very small hole for a very tight MTL vape, my personal airflow choice is the small hole with a large hole open.

    The battery strength indicator is a small Led at the bottom of one side of the device, while White in color battery strength is between 100 - 15%, it turns red in color once the battery strength is 15% or under. I wish that there was a middle ground light offered but it is what it is, charging to full once it's in the Red takes roughly 1 hour and 30 minutes.

    FINAL IMPRESSIONS


    I really can't come up with many cons for the kit except for the fact that it should have 2 pods not just one and that there should be middle ground battery strength indicator light .

    The auto draw works great and it's pretty quiet and smooth. the more you open it up the louder it becomes but that's normal.

    It is really lightweight and has a very good hand feel, the airflow intake holes are in a good position and during testing I never blocked them with my hand unintentionally.

    The flavor is very good and it's there right away, no break in time on this pod. Having a 1200mAh battery is a big plus as well and even though the RGB lights don't drain the battery much because they are not on very long you have a option to turn them off increasing battery life a bit more.
